Why are simulations used in the RBC training?

Simulations are utilized in the RBC training primarily to provide realistic scenarios for skill application and assessment. This approach allows trainees to experience and navigate situations they may encounter in real-life law enforcement duties. By engaging in simulations, participants can practice their decision-making, problem-solving, and tactical skills in a controlled yet realistic environment, enhancing their ability to respond appropriately under pressure.

Through these exercises, trainees receive immediate feedback on their performance, enabling them to identify areas for improvement and refine their techniques. This hands-on experience is crucial in building confidence and competence, as it closely mirrors the dynamics and complexities of actual situations they will face in the field. Thus, the focus on realistic scenarios supports the development of effective law enforcement professionals.
